Title:
METHOD AND DEVICE FOR NON-INVASIVE EARLY DIAGNOSIS OF FRUIT TREE DISEASE
Document Type and Number:
WIPO Patent Application WO/2011/111969
Kind Code:
A3
Abstract:
The present invention relates to a non-invasive early diagnostic method and device that allows an early diagnosis of Marssonina blotch disease, which infects apple tree leaves, before the occurrence of lesions to enable early prevention of apple Marssonina blotch disease. The method and device of the present invention comprise the following steps: irradiating a broadband light source on an apple tree leaf undergoing diagnosis by means of optical coherence tomography; detecting interference signals from light reflected from the apple tree leaf undergoing diagnosis and light reflected from a reference arm; signal processing the interference signals, which have been detected through optical coherence tomography by means of a signal processing unit; obtaining digital tomographic image data on the apple tree leaf undergoing diagnosis; analyzing the digital tomographic image by means of a diagnostic unit; and observing the boundary of at least two tissues, wherein the apple tree leaf undergoing diagnosis is considered to be healthy and uninfected with Marssonina blotch disease if the boundary between at least two tissues is clearly defined, and wherein the apple tree leaf undergoing diagnosis is considered to be infected with Marssonina blotch disease if the boundary between at least two tissues is not clearly defined.
